2. Enhancing Conditional Image Generation with Explainable Latent Space Manipulation | arXiv

📅 2024 * ArXiv
  • Proposed a novel approach integrating diffusion models with latent space manipulation and selective attention mechanisms.
  • Achieved superior fidelity preservation and alignment with textual descriptions in the Places365 dataset.
  • Achieved significant improvements in image fidelity and textual context alignment, as demonstrated by an improved FID score of 6.89 and a 27.98 in CLIP score.

BERT-based Question Answering System

📅 08 2023 – 12 2023     Georgia Institute of Technology, USA
  • Investigated and evaluated the integration of BERT into Question-Answering (QA) frameworks to enhance performance.
  • Conducted experiments, fine-tuned the model on the Stanford Question Answering Dataset (SQuAD), and surpassed baseline models in accuracy and contextual understanding, explored model robustness through a comprehensive evaluation on ambiguous queries.
  • Achieved notable results with a fine-tuned model, including start accuracy of 0.6194, end accuracy of 0.66687, and an F1 score of 0.7009, demonstrating its potential for real-world applications.
